33-Year-Old Shot Multiple Times in Columbus

by Erica Schmidt

COLUMBUS, OH- The Columbus Police Department is investigating a shooting that took place at the 2000 block of Sullivant Avenue early Tuesday morning.

According to police, the victim was found in the area with multiple gunshot wounds. He was transported to Grant Hospital in critical condition.
